System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ind()
【技术实现步骤摘要】
本专利技术实施例涉及飞行器,特别涉及一种再入飞行器剩余推进剂排放方法及装置。
技术介绍
1、对于需要从轨道再入大气层内的飞行器而言,其大气层内的飞行是无动力滑翔飞行。由飞行器外形决定的升力和阻力系数以及飞行器质量共同决定了飞行器飞行包络和航程能力。因此,对于采用一体化设计的天地往返飞行器而言,在离轨前需要将剩余推进剂的质量控制在一定的精度范围内。由于飞行器在轨巡航的时长和任务具有不确定性,结束在轨任务准备离轨返回前的剩余推进剂质量也是不确定的,因此推进剂排放量需求要根据实际情况而定。
2、为确保推进剂的排放效率,通常采用开轨控发动机的方式实现推进剂的消耗,而轨控发动机开机过程中不可避免的会对飞行器轨道产生影响。若希望对轨道影响较小,可以采用调整倾角的方式,在升降交点分别执行一次互相抵消的轨控,完成剩余推进剂的排放。但对于再入需求而言,往往还可能伴随有对星下点位置的调整。
3、因此,针对上述问题,急需一种既能满足飞行器燃料排放需求,同时完成对星下点位置调整需求的轨道面内推进剂排放方法。
技术实现思路
1、本专利技术实施例提供了一种再入飞行器剩余推进剂排放方法、装置、电子设备及存储介质,既能满足飞行器燃料排放需求,同时完成对星下点位置调整需求的轨道面内推进剂排放方法。
2、第一方面,本专利技术实施例提供了一种再入飞行器剩余推进剂排放方法,包括:
3、确定推进剂排放量和总轨控速度增量的关系;
4、根据飞行器星下点的地面轨迹调整需
5、建立所述地理经度额外变化、所述飞行器不同脉冲加速之间间隔的环绕圈次和不同次脉冲加速的轨控速度增量之间的关系表达式;
6、以两次脉冲加速次数和不同脉冲加速之间间隔一个环绕圈次为条件,对所述关系表达式迭代求解,得到每次脉冲加速的轨控速度增量和每次脉冲的具体环绕圈次,判断每个所述轨控速度增量是否符合验证条件,若符合,则按当前轨控速度增量、脉冲加速次数和不同脉冲加速之间的环绕圈次进行推进剂排放;若不符合,则增加脉冲加速次数和不同脉冲加速之间间隔的环绕圈次,再次迭代求解,并再次利用所述验证条件验证,直到满足所述验证条件为止。
7、在一种可能的设计中,所述验证条件包括所有所述轨控速度增量之和为0;
8、所述轨控速度增量的绝对值之和等于所述总轨控速度增量。
9、在一种可能的设计中,所述验证条件包括所有所述轨控速度增量之和为0;
10、所述轨控速度增量的绝对值之和与所述总轨控速度增量之间的差值小于预设误差量。
11、在一种可能的设计中,所述根据飞行器星下点的地面轨迹调整需求,确定飞行器升交点的地理经度额外变化,包括:
12、根据轨道运动的节点周期和升交点赤经进动率,建立地理经度变化表达式;
13、按照一阶偏导求解升交点地理经度一个轨道周期进动率,得到半长轴变化;
14、利用所述半长轴变化表达地理经度额外变化。
15、在一种可能的设计中,所述建立所述地理经度额外变化、所述飞行器不同脉冲加速之间间隔的环绕圈次和不同次脉冲加速的轨控速度增量之间的关系表达式,包括:
16、利用轨控速度增量表达所述半长轴变化;
17、利用所述轨控速度增量表达所述地理经度额外变化,得到速度经度变化表达式;
18、根据所述速度经度变化表达式和所述飞行器不同脉冲加速之间间隔的环绕圈次确定所述关系表达式。
19、在一种可能的设计中,所述速度经度变化表达式为:
20、
21、其中,λn为某一环绕圈次的地理经度变化,δλn为某一环绕圈次的地理经度额外变化,a0为标称轨道圆轨的平半长轴,δvt为轨控速度增量。
22、在一种可能的设计中,所述关系表达式如下:
23、
24、其中,λn为某一环绕圈次的地理经度变化,δλn为某一环绕圈次的地理经度额外变化,mt为某一脉冲执行圈次,n为脉冲执行次数,δvt为轨控速度增量。
25、第二方面,本专利技术实施例还提供了一种再入飞行器剩余推进剂排放装置,包括:
26、第一计算单元,确定推进剂排放量和总轨控速度增量的关系;
27、第二计算单元,根据飞行器星下点的地面轨迹调整需求,确定飞行器升交点的地理经度额外变化;
28、第三计算单元,建立所述地理经度额外变化、所述飞行器不同脉冲加速之间间隔的环绕圈次和不同次脉冲加速的轨控速度增量之间的关系表达式;
29、判断单元,以两次脉冲加速次数和不同脉冲加速之间间隔一个环绕圈次为条件,对所述关系表达式迭代求解,得到每次脉冲加速的轨控速度增量和每次脉冲的具体环绕圈次,判断单元,判断每个所述轨控速度增量是否符合验证条件,若符合,则按当前轨控速度增量、脉冲加速次数和不同脉冲加速之间的环绕圈次进行推进剂排放;若不符合,则增加脉冲加速次数和不同脉冲加速之间间隔的环绕圈次,再次迭代求解,并再次利用所述验证条件验证,直到满足所述验证条件为止。
30、第三方面,本专利技术实施例还提供了一种电子设备,包括存储器和处理器,所述存储器中存储有计算机程序,所述处理器执行所述计算机程序时,实现本说明书任一实施例所述的方法。
31、第四方面,本专利技术实施例还提供了一种计算机可读存储介质,其上存储有计算机程序,当所述计算机程序在计算机中执行时,令计算机执行本说明书任一实施例所述的方法。
32、本专利技术实施例提供了一种再入飞行器剩余推进剂排放方法、装置、电子设备及存储介质,再入飞行器剩余推进剂排放。本专利技术提供的方案,既能满足飞行器燃料排放需求,同时完成对星下点位置调整需求的轨道面内推进剂排放方法。该方法首先根据推进剂排放量需求获得轨控速度增量需求,而后基于星下点地理经度东西调整需求,给出一种最少脉冲次数,最快完成任务的轨控脉冲求解方法。
本文档来自技高网...【技术保护点】
1.一种再入飞行器剩余推进剂排放方法,其特征在于,包括:
2.根据权利要求1所述的方法,其特征在于,所述验证条件包括所有所述轨控速度增量之和为0;
3.根据权利要求1所述的方法,其特征在于,所述验证条件包括所有所述轨控速度增量之和为0;
4.根据权利要求1所述的方法,其特征在于,所述根据飞行器星下点的地面轨迹调整需求,确定飞行器升交点的地理经度额外变化,包括:
5.根据权利要求4所述的方法,其特征在于,所述建立所述地理经度额外变化、所述飞行器不同脉冲加速之间间隔的环绕圈次和不同次脉冲加速的轨控速度增量之间的关系表达式,包括:
6.根据权利要求4所述的方法,其特征在于,所述速度经度变化表达式为:
7.根据权利要求1所述的方法,其特征在于,所述关系表达式如下:
8.一种再入飞行器剩余推进剂的排放装置,其特征在于,包括:
9.一种电子设备,包括存储器和处理器,所述存储器中存储有计算机程序,所述处理器执行所述计算机程序时,实现如权利要求1-7中任一项所述的方法。
10.一种计算机可
...【技术特征摘要】
1.一种再入飞行器剩余推进剂排放方法,其特征在于,包括:
2.根据权利要求1所述的方法,其特征在于,所述验证条件包括所有所述轨控速度增量之和为0;
3.根据权利要求1所述的方法,其特征在于,所述验证条件包括所有所述轨控速度增量之和为0;
4.根据权利要求1所述的方法,其特征在于,所述根据飞行器星下点的地面轨迹调整需求,确定飞行器升交点的地理经度额外变化,包括:
5.根据权利要求4所述的方法,其特征在于,所述建立所述地理经度额外变化、所述飞行器不同脉冲加速之间间隔的环绕圈次和不同次脉冲加速的轨控速度增量...
【专利技术属性】
技术研发人员:龚宇莲,张海博,李毛毛,何英姿,董文强,常亚菲,
申请(专利权)人:北京控制工程研究所,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。